“It depends on us”
He finished Friday’s training with a smile, chatting with his teammates during the end of session shoot. Affected by successive setbacks, Dijon interior Abdoulaye Loum does not intend to give up before the reception of Monaco, this Tuesday (8:30 p.m., Sports Palace).
Despite the bad luck of the team, the smiles are there…
“That’s what we miss, to laugh a little, because we really have our heads down, since the defeat in Holon (synonymous with elimination in the Champions League). I think the most important thing is already to find pleasure and smiles. It’s complicated after each defeat at the moment, we just have to find positive things, continue to play our basket, encourage each other, and above all have fun. We have to be positive, on the bench, everywhere, so that we don’t have our heads down with each missed action. It’s not over yet, we’re not going to let go. »
Will this already go through a rediscovered defence?
“There, you really have to start (to defend) from the start. The last matches, we go home, we take a 10 or 12-0, it’s complicated … “
Playing Monaco is not going to be easy…
“On a beaten Asvel without Gavin (Ware) or Chase (Simon). It depends on us, we can compete with Monaco and lose at Fos… Now it’s up to us to choose what we want. Personally, I will give my all, until the last game. »
